Key findings
Tribunal's reasoningThe tribunal determined the claim on the papers under Rule 21. It found that the respondent had made an unauthorised deduction from the claimant's wages and ordered payment of £471.62.
It also found that the claimant had been dismissed in breach of contract in respect of notice, and ordered damages of £1,038.32. The tribunal further found that the claimant was dismissed by reason of redundancy and was entitled to a redundancy payment of £6,872.82.
In addition, the tribunal found that the respondent had failed to pay the claimant's holiday entitlement and ordered payment of £317.16. The total amount awarded across the claims was £8,699.92.
